DirectionsStep1Preheat the oven to 350F.Step2In a small bowl combine 2 tbsp of the ketchup with Worcestershire sauce.Step3In a small skillet, heat olive oil and onion on low heat until translucent, 3 to 5 minutes, remove from heat.Step4In a medium bowl combine the turkey, onion, breadcrumbs, egg, 1/4 cup ketchup, salt and marjoram.Step5Place mixture into a loaf pan or shape into a loaf and place on a baking pan. Spoon sauce on top.Step6Bake uncovered for 55-60 minutes, remove from oven and let it sit for 5 minutes before slicingIngredientsIngredients¼ cupKetchup (plus 2 tbsp, I use organic)2 teaspoonsWorcestershire Sauce½ Small Onion (minced)1 teaspoonOlive Oil1.3 poundsGround Turkey (99% or 93%, I prefer 93)½ cupGluten-Free Breadcrumbs (or seasoned whole wheat, I like 4C)1 Large Egg1 teaspoonMarjoram1 teaspoonKosher SaltSee moreNutritionalNutritional330 Calories15 gTotal Fat149 mgCholesterol18 gCarbohydrate484 mgSodium31 gProteinFrom skinnytaste.comRecipeDirectionsIngredientsNutritionalExplore furtherThe Best Turkey Meatloaf Recipe - Food Network Kitchenfoodnetwork.comThe Best Turkey Meatloaf (Super Moist) - Foolproof Livingfoolproofliving.comLow-Sodium Ground Turkey Meatloaf - Allrecipesallrecipes.comSimple Turkey Meatloaf Recipe - Martha Stewartmarthastewart.comTurkey Meatloaf with Ketchup-Brown Sugar Glazeamericastestkitchen.comRecommended to you based on what's popular • Feedback
